Sending a message

You can send short text messages to individual stations
or groups of stations with system telephones.
Transmitted text messages are saved as callback re-
quests on OpenStage 10 T as well as on system tele-
phones with no display and on ISDN, pulse or tone dial-
ing telephones.

Creating and sending a message

The phone is in idle mode
Enter the code.
j
Enter the internal station number of the recipient or
group.
9
...
Select a predefined text (can be changed by service per-
sonnel). Enter the code.
0 = Please callback
1 = Someone is waiting
2 = Appointment
3 = Urgent call
4 = Do not disturb
Deleting sent messages
You can delete messages already sent to ensure they
are not received.
Prerequisite: The recipient has not yet accepted a sent
message.
The phone is in idle mode
Enter the code.
Texts sent to groups can only be deleted by the
originator.
